First-Edition Identification · Anthony Burgess

Is My A Dead Man in Deptford a First Edition?

Hutchinson, 1993

The points of issue

First printing; Burgess's novel on the life and death of Christopher Marlowe, the last of his novels published in his lifetime. UK Hutchinson 1993 precedes the US Carroll & Graf edition of 1995.

Decode the printer’s key: paste the number line into the decoder · Hutchinson first-edition guide.

Is this the true first?

UK Hutchinson 1993 true first; US Carroll & Graf 1995.

Telling it from reprints & book-club editions

No book-club issue.
